Methods and systems for displaying assistance messages to aircraft operators are disclosed. A method in accordance with one embodiment includes receiving an input from an aircraft operator at an aircraft flight deck, comparing a characteristic of the input to at least one target value for the characteristic, and, if the characteristic of the input differs from the at least one target value for the characteristic by at least a threshold amount, displaying an assistance message to the aircraft operator. The assistance message can include a complying input and/or an instruction for creating a complying input. The input and the assistance message can be displayed simultaneously.

We claim: 1. A method for handling aircraft operator inputs, comprising: receiving an input from an aircraft operator at an aircraft flight deck; comparing a characteristic of the input to at least one target value for the characteristic; if the characteristic of the input differs from the at least one target value for the characteristic by at least a threshold amount, displaying an assistance message to the aircraft operator, the assistance message including at least one of a complying input and an instruction for creating a complying input, wherein displaying the assistance message comprises: determining whether the input fails to comply with the target value on a first basis or a second basis different from the first basis; providing a first assistance message if the input fails to comply with the target value for the characteristic on the first basis; and providing a second assistance message different than the first assistance message if the input fails to comply with the target value for the characteristic on the second basis. 2. The method of claim 1 wherein displaying an assistance message includes displaying an assistance message at least proximate to and simultaneously with displaying the input. 3. The method of claim 1 wherein receiving an input includes receiving an input that includes alphanumeric characters. 4. The method of claim 1, further comprising activating the input if the characteristic of the input does not differ from the at least one target value, or differs from the at least one target value by less than the threshold amount. 5. The method of claim 1, further comprising presenting the input at an active display field if the characteristic of the input does not differ from the at least one target value, or if the characteristic of the input differs from the at least one target value by less than the threshold amount. 6. The method of claim 1, further comprising activating the input if the characteristic of the input does not differ from the at least one target value, or if the characteristic of the input differs from the at least one target value by less than the threshold amount, and wherein activating the input includes directing a change in a characteristic of the aircraft. 7. The method of claim 1, further comprising activating the input if the characteristic of the input does not differ from the at least one target value, or if the characteristic of the input differs from the at least one target value by less than the threshold amount, and wherein activating the input includes directing a change in at least one of a speed, altitude and flight path of the aircraft. 8. The method of claim 1 wherein comparing a characteristic includes comparing a format of the input to a target format. 9. The method of claim 1 wherein comparing a characteristic includes comparing a number of characters in a character string to a target number of characters. 10. The method of claim 1 wherein comparing a characteristic includes comparing a type of character in a character string to a target type of character. 11. The method of claim 1 wherein comparing a characteristic includes comparing a numerical value to a target numerical value. 12. The method of claim 1 wherein displaying a message includes displaying a plurality of sample complying inputs. 13. The method of claim 1, further comprising displaying the same assistance message for all non-complying inputs provided to fulfill data requests of a predetermined type. 14. The method of claim 1 wherein displaying an assistance message includes displaying multiple criteria associated with a complying input. 15. The method of claim 1 wherein displaying an assistance message includes displaying an indication of a single criterion associated with a complying input when the input received at the aircraft flight deck fails to comply with the single criterion. 16. The method of claim 1 wherein displaying the assistance message includes displaying at least one of a number of characters for a complying input, at least one alphabetic character for a complying input, and at least one numerical character for a complying input. 17. The method of claim 1 wherein a complying input includes a data element and a modifier, and wherein displaying the assistance message includes indicating the position of the modifier relative to the data element for a complying input. 18. The method of claim 1, further comprising: receiving a request for a change in a characteristic of the assistance message; and changing the characteristic of the assistance message. 19. The method of claim 1, further comprising: displaying the input at a first location of the aircraft flight deck; and displaying the assistance message at a second location of the aircraft flight deck, the second location being at least proximate to the first location. 20. The method of claim 1 wherein the input includes a first input, and wherein the method further comprises: receiving a second input, the second input being a complying input; and ceasing to display the assistance message after receiving the second input. 21. The method of claim 1 wherein displaying the assistance message includes displaying the assistance message at a multi-function display of the aircraft flight deck. 22.
